Solar Energy Services in Stellenbosch Local Municipality, Western Cape
Within the Stellenbosch Local Municipality, a range of solar energy services focuses on helping households, farms, and small-to-medium enterprises transition to renewable power. Providers typically assess site suitability, design custom photovoltaic (PV) or solar water heating solutions, and supervise installation from initial consultation through to commissioning. The Western Cape’s climate, characterised by abundant sunshine, often informs system sizing and configuration to maximise energy capture while aligning with local regulations and grid connectivity requirements.
Consultation usually begins with a site visit to evaluate roof orientation, shading, structural integrity, and electrical infrastructure. For commercial properties, a detailed load analysis may be undertaken to determine the appropriate balance between PV generation, battery storage, and backup power needs. Residential projects often prioritise rooftop PV panels paired with inverters and, where desired, battery storage for uninterrupted power during outages or load shedding. In commercial or agricultural settings, solar carports or ground-mounted arrays may be considered to optimise space and access for operations.
Design services typically cover system layout, component selection, and civil and electrical considerations. Installers aim to deliver solutions that are easy to maintain, scalable, and compatible with existing electrical panels and safety standards. Where required, professionals assist with the integration of solar energy systems into the local grid, including any necessary permits, net metering arrangements, or agreements with the municipality. The focus is on reliability and long-term performance, with attention paid to weather exposure, corrosion resistance, and the ability to withstand local wind and cold conditions common in the Western Cape.
Installation processes are executed by qualified teams that configure PV modules, mounting systems, and inverters to optimise energy production. For systems that include energy storage, battery installation is coordinated with attention to safety, charging cycles, and future expansion plans. Commissioning follows testing of electrical connections, performance verification, and documentation of system specifications. A typical handover includes basic operation guidance and information about monitoring options, maintenance cycles, and warranty coverage. Ongoing support may be available through remote monitoring, remote fault diagnostics, and responsive maintenance services.
Practical considerations for customers in Stellenbosch include planning for local climate and shading from surrounding trees or hills, as well as seasonal energy consumption patterns. Roofing material, roof orientation, and height can influence system design and ease of access for cleaning and inspection. Financial considerations often involve understanding available incentives, potential utility credits, and payback timelines, alongside the true total cost of ownership over the system’s lifespan. Local installers may also advise on the compatibility of solar with existing geysers or hot-water systems, including solar water heating options that can reduce domestic hot water energy demand.
Customers should expect clear information about maintenance needs, such as panel cleaning schedules and inverter checks, to preserve performance. Many providers offer a service plan covering routine inspections, fault finding, and rapid response to any underperformance detected by monitoring equipment. When evaluating options, it is prudent to consider warranties, individual component performance, and the installer’s experience with similar properties in the region, as this can influence long-term reliability and ease of second-hand asset transfer in property transactions.
